Abstract

In this letter, a novel method for achieving high direction-finding (DF) accuracy that is below 0.1° root mean square error (RMSE) in phase interferometer systems is proposed. To do this, unambiguous array spacing with maximum phase-difference error is first obtained, and then the set of array spacing with both the longest baseline and the maximum phase-different error is selected. An example to achieve an accuracy below 0.1° RMSE in the frequency range of 6–18 GHz with a field of view of 120° is provided to validate the proposed method. Simulation results show that 0.026° RMSE DF accuracy is achieved.
